Greg: Hey, my name is Greg, I'm a lifeguard and I give WhenToWork three out of five stars. For more reviews like this go ahead and click below. So there are a few other options for scheduling in terms of hourly rotation shifts, things like that. And I think a lot of them probably serve the same purpose as WhenToWork, but I've noticed that quite a few employers, especially ones that I've worked with in the past, will tend to build these things internally and that's where I think WhenToWork really comes in and saves the day. There's no need to build something in-house, it's honestly a lot more complicated and it may not work as well. And so I think when it comes to scheduling WhenToWork can really have your back. Yeah, so WhenToWork provides a few different functions that I think make it a relatively good scheduling tool. One, they have a mobile app which is nice. I think more and more people who you work with will have access to a mobile phone, maybe when they don't have access to a computer. But also they take into account different preferences and things like that. So for some employers you may have a really consistent schedule, but for other employers your employees may be rotating through in terms of when they can work. And WhenToWork makes it really easy to say, hey, this is when I am available, this time, and this may be repeating. And then for other employees, it might be like, hey, I'm available here, but on this particular date I'm going to be out of the area. And it makes these things relatively easy and sort of something that until you run into that problem is maybe not as obvious. So I think as with many of these software platform solutions, WhenToWork thrives the most, I think, when you're coming from something that doesn't exist yet. So if you're lucky enough to just be starting out, this is a great solution to just run with. I came in as an employee and was using WhenToWork and had no problems learning how to use it very quickly. It was super easy to use. That said, I wasn't used to using a different platform first. It was sort of what I was just presented with. Yeah. So if you're thinking about purchasing something like WhenToWork or building internally, I'd really consider what your main goal is here. If your hope is to save time and have a really reliable scheduling software, WhenToWork's a good option. I know as someone who enjoys coding, I'd be prone to trying to build my own solution, but scheduling is a really hard problem to solve. And I think WhenToWork gets very close to doing that well, if not better than the alternatives. You have other existing software or human resources management tools, I'd look into if those integrate well. It can make things like payment easier for paying your wages, but on the whole I think it's a really good option.
